Cheapest Available Spencer Mountain Village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Spencer Mountain Village area of Charlotte, NC is a 2 Beds unit found at Leonard Greene priced from $1,080. The Cove Apartment Homes has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,100. Here are the most affordable Spencer Mountain Village apartments for rent in Charlotte, NC: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
Leonard Greene2 bdr2BR,1BA$1,080
The Cove Apartment Homes1 x 1 Standard - Call For Availability1BR,1BA$1,100
Chapman PointeMain R2BR,2BA$1,536

Best Value Apartments for Rent in Spencer Mountain Village, NC

As of June 22, 2026 the best value apartment in the Spencer Mountain Village area is the $1.62 price per square foot Main R Model at Chapman Pointe in the in the Medical Park neighborhood starting from $1,536. The second greatest value Spencer Mountain Village apartment is the 2 bdr Model at Leonard Greene starting at $1,080 with a $1.20 price per square foot in the Spencer Mountain Village neighborhood. Here is today’s list of the best values for Spencer Mountain Village apartments based on price per square foot: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Price Per Sq.Ft.
Chapman PointeMain R2BR,2BA$1.62
Leonard Greene2 bdr2BR,1BA$1.20
The Cove Apartment Homes1 x 1 Upgrade - Call For Availability1BR,1BA$1.60
